abstract = {The neurological burden of liver cirrhosis extends far beyond the classical paradigm of hepatic encephalopathy (HE). This comprehensive clinical review synthesizes the pathophysiology, diagnosis, and contemporary management of the broad spectrum of liver-brain axis complications. Historically, neurological deterioration in these patients has been centered on ammonia toxicity, astrocyte swelling, and neuroinflammation characteristic of HE. However, chronic liver failure and portosystemic shunting also lead to the accumulation of other potent neurotoxins, such as manganese, triggering severe and often irreversible motor syndromes, including acquired hepatocerebral degeneration and hepatic myelopathy. Additionally, peripheral neuropathy and dysautonomia represent profoundly underdiagnosed comorbidities driven by metabolic derangement, toxins, and chronic inflammation. As the disease progresses, systemic instability generates new threats: a precarious hemostatic rebalancing predisposes patients to devastating ischemic and hemorrhagic cerebrovascular complications, challenging the outdated paradigm of “auto-anticoagulation”. Concurrently, cirrhosis-associated immune dysfunction and bacterial translocation facilitate the development of atypical neuroinfections that frequently masquerade as refractory HE, demanding advanced diagnostic tools and prognostic scores like CLIF-SOFA rather than traditional sepsis criteria. Finally, we address neuromotor and circadian disorders—namely restless legs syndrome, debilitating muscle cramps, and insomnia—which drastically deteriorate patients’ daily quality of life. Mitigating this complex neurological morbidity requires a definitive paradigm shift: moving beyond an exclusive focus on hyperammonemia toward multidisciplinary strategies that precisely manage everything from structural and cognitive deficits to functional immunosuppression and acute neurovascular emergencies.},
